Description
The Singer Quantum Stylist 9985 Sewing Machine is a versatile and advanced sewing machine designed to cater to all your sewing needs. This machine comes with 960 built-in stitches, giving you a wide array of options for all your sewing projects. It features a built-in lettering feature with 6 alphabets, allowing you to personalize your projects with words, phrases, or monograms. The machine also offers mirror imaging, permanent memory capability, and a one-step buttonhole feature.

I purchased this machine about 3 months ago and have had continual tension issues with the machine. The top thread constantly gets stuck and which causes an inbalance which then causes the bobbin to gather an extreme amount of thread on the bottom half of the stitch. This has only gotten worse in the three months and now I am unable to use the machine for more than two full stitches before I need to retread the machine entirely to fix the problem. When opening the top cover of the machine you can see the thread tangles around the mechanism which causes it to get stuck. There is also a small nick in the plastic that the thread gets stuck in while threading which also causes this problem.
